Technology for Wood-based Materials

Besides procedural innovations primarily new products or product types contribute to a more widespread application of wood-based materials. The development and the optimization of wood-based materials belong to the classic research fields of the WKI. While only a few years ago particle board was the main focus of numerous research projects, today it is primarily MDF and structure-oriented wood-based materials offering a high innovation potential.

Surface Technology

The Department »Surface Technology« of the Fraunhofer WKI comprises the whole value chain in the field of the wood coating and resins. This includes the synthesis of innovative binder materials for coatings and adhesives, coating formulations and industrial application tools as well as testing, certification and damage analysis of coatings for and / or on wood. Focal point of the R&D activities is the utilization of sustainable raw materials such as vegetable oils and sugars.

Structural Engineering and Construction

Our task is the development and the optimization of building components made of wood or wood-based materials to improve the fitness for use, to open up new and to enlarge existing application possibilities, as well as the reduction of costs. Building components made of wood and wood-based materials are submitted to important mechanical and building-physical requirements and have to maintain confidently their properties throughout the entire life cycle of the building.

Quality Assessment

The testing body is accredited (DAP-PL-2071.00) and possesses the competence to carry out tests according to DIN EN 45001 regarding the mechanical-technological and physical properties of wood and wood-based materials, and to determine the formaldehyde content of coated and uncoated wood-based materials.
